Valley Comfort Assisted Living offers competitive pricing for its residents, particularly when comparing monthly costs with both Stanislaus County and the broader California market. For a semi-private room, Valley Comfort charges $3,600, which surpasses the county's average of $3,241 but remains lower than the state average of $3,333. Similarly, the studio option is priced at $4,500, notably above Stanislaus County's average of $3,925 and slightly higher than California's state average of $4,145. Valley Comfort Assisted Living has garnered a wealth of positive feedback from families who have entrusted their loved ones to this facility. The reviews overwhelmingly celebrate the cleanliness of the establishment, which stands out as a significant point of pride among caregivers and residents alike. Many reviewers noted that the facility is consistently maintained, with staff frequently seen cleaning and ensuring that the environment remains fresh and inviting. This commitment to hygiene not only enhances the living experience but also reflects a deep respect for resident health and comfort.
Beyond its pristine conditions, Valley Comfort is described as having an exceptionally caring and supportive staff. Reviewers highlight the friendliness and attentiveness of the team members, noting that they go above and beyond to assist families in navigating various issues related to care. One family shared their appreciation for how staff members treated their loved one with kindness and respect, even during difficult times when challenges arose due to Alzheimer's or dementia. It's evident that Valley Comfort fosters an environment akin to family, where residents feel safe, valued, and well cared for.
The food served at Valley Comfort has garnered mixed reviews; while some residents found it appealing, others suggested there was room for improvement regarding presentation and portion sizes. Despite these discrepancies, many families reported satisfaction with their loved ones’ dining experiences overall. The importance placed on nourishment is evident—families are keenly interested in not only what their loved ones eat but also how it contributes to their overall happiness and well-being.
Another standout aspect of Valley Comfort according to reviewers is its sense of community. Families appreciated the personal touch provided by management—successful interactions were noted between residents and staff, highlighting a warm familiarity often absent in larger facilities. One particularly touching account described how the owner knew every resident by name, further reinforcing the family-like atmosphere cultivated at Valley Comfort. Residents routinely engage with one another through activities such as live musical entertainment or bingo games; while some parents felt there could be more diverse programming options available, most acknowledged that meaningful connections blossomed amongst residents.

Dementia encompasses a range of cognitive impairments characterized by types such as Alzheimer's and vascular dementia, and follows a seven-stage progression model known as the Global Deterioration Scale (GDS), highlighting varying symptoms and decline timelines. Early detection allows for lifestyle adjustments to potentially slow progression, while caregivers need support and resources to manage the challenges involved in caring for affected individuals.
